What is the main purpose of electroplating metals?

Electroplating is the process of coating surfaces with a metal coating using electricity. Electroplating creates a protective barrier to reduce friction and prevent tarnishing of a surface as well as protecting surfaces from wear and tear by applying a thin, durable metal coating.

What is the objective of electroplating?

(a) Decoration of articles by giving them a layer for e.g. , silver plating on cutlery. (b) Protection of the surface of bases metals which corrode for e.g., iron is plated with chromium.

Which metal is used in electroplating?

Common metals used in the electroplating process include black and silver nickel, chromium, brass, cadmium, copper, gold, palladium, platinum, ruthenium, silver, tin and zinc . What are the 3 objectives of electroplating?

To increase the resistance to corrosion of the coated metal. To improve the hardness and physical appearance of the article. To increase the decorative and commercial values of the article. To increase resistance to chemical attack.

What is example of electroplating?

Cutlery, kitchen utensils, pots and pans, and sink taps are a few electroplating examples which we find and use day to day. For example, silverware cutlery is electroplated to help retain its appearance and prevent tarnishing.

What is disadvantage of electroplating?

The disadvantages of electroplating are – The waste formed during electroplating process is difficult to dispose on environment as it is hazardous to health . It is time consuming process of making multiple coatings on a metal. The apparatus required for electroplating is very costly.

What is electroplating wastewater?

Electroplating wastewater comes from surface plating operations where the metal is dipped in an electroplating solution of various types of metals and then rinsed . ... Electroplating wastewater is typically from washing, rinsing and batch dumps and is at a low pH of ~3-5 and contains soluble forms of the various metals.

What solution is used in electroplating?

Generally, one of the electrodes is made from the metal we’re trying to plate and the electrolyte is a solution of a salt of the same metal . So, for example, if we’re copper plating some brass, we need a copper electrode, a brass electrode, and a solution of a copper-based compound such as copper sulfate solution.
